Cryptbreaker

Cryptbreaker

Aetherdrift Commander Rare
Mana Cost: {B}
Type: Creature — Zombie
P/T: 1/1
Cryptbreaker Text:
{1}{B}, {T}, Discard a card: Create a 2/2 black Zombie creature token. Tap three untapped Zombies you control: You draw a card and you lose 1 life.
Flavor:
The Chitin Court lurks, awaiting its chance to reclaim Amonkhet from the living.
Artist: Slawomir Maniak
Collector Number: 41
Release Date: 2025-02-14
